About Marquette, MI

As a travel nurse in Marquette, MI here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• Marquette's cost of living is slightly higher than the national average, with housing costs being the main contributor.
  • Wages generally match up with the cost of living.
Weather
  • Average summer highs are around 75°F, and winter lows can drop to 10°F.
  • Marquette experiences heavy snowfall in winter.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als can be found in Marquette, but availability may vary depending on the season.
  • It's advisable to start the search early.
Transportation
  • Marquette is car-friendly, but public transportation options are limited.
  • Having a car is essential for getting around.
Demographics
  • Marquette has a fairly diverse population, with a mix of age ranges.
  • Common health issues may include seasonal affective disorder due to the long winter months.
  • There is a notable population of travel nurses in the area.
Things to Do
  • Marquette offers a variety of restaurants, especially known for fresh seafood.
  • It has a vibrant arts scene with galleries and live music venues.
  • Outdoor activities like hiking, skiing, and snowshoeing are popular, and there are opportunities for water sports on Lake Superior.
